In this episode of Standing Naked, Daveda peels back the layers on one of the most common, and invisible, forms of self-abandonment: the way high-capacity women edit themselves to stay likable, digestible, or “safe.”
She explores what’s really happening underneath the urge to soften your truth, over-explain your feelings, or apologize for being misunderstood, nd how radical honesty becomes the path back to freedom.
You’ll hear:
✨ Why people-pleasing is actually a nervous system survival strategy, not a personality trait
✨ The subtle ways control disguises itself as compassion
✨ How to recognize the micro-moments when you’re abandoning yourself
✨ What radical honesty really looks like, and how to embody it without burning bridges
✨ Why freedom isn’t about being unbothered, but about trusting yourself to handle whatever comes
